Bad habits die hard. I was suppose to be in wine class this morning, my favorite class and one I really hate missing, but I had to work the Lunch/Dinner shift at work today thus forcing my hand. I truly thought there was a Friday night section of the class, which I would later find out was on Thursday night. I really need to pay more attention to the details in life so I stop constantly blowing it. That being said if I had to do it all over again I would still miss class, even if I went into the session knowing I was to destroy my favorite surfboard ever.
I woke up and checked the buoys. They were solid and the wind was off shore with an eight am low tide. All signs pointed to Rincon. I got there and the lot was barely half full. I knew judging from Santa Clause that there was a wave so I just suited up with out checking it. As I came out of the trail I saw a solid eight to ten foot set five waves deep stand up and unload top to bottom through the cove, barrel and spit.
There were only about ten guys on it. The water turned out to be freezing and after the first half hour the wind went south. Bobby was killing it as always. I had a few great ones including a really fun inside double up that I had some words with some dude about claiming that i paddled around him. I mean come on man its fucking Rincon. That sort of thing happens all the time. For the record I did not deliberately paddle the guy. I was paddling further up the point when the wave came and I swung around for it.
I was a solid twenty yards up from him when I took off. He proceeded to burn me then call me gay as I passed him, floated a fifteen yard section leaving him in the dust. That turned out to be one of the better waves of the session for me. Then it happened, I caught the best wave of the winter for me at Rincon. I was fucking freezing and it was toward the middle of the session. This bomb set came and caught everyone out of position. The eighth wave in the set missed the outer break point of high cove and doubled up right where I was sitting. No one was deeper so I took off. I got to the bottom of the thing and it was way way way over my head. Im going to have to claim ten feet on this one. I hit it three times before pulling into a huge gaping tube which I came out of then did another two huge tail free backside hacks. As I was going up for the third one I blew my tail out way to far and found myself free falling down a good six feet with the lip. When I looked under me there was this dude right where I was going to land so I ditched. I ended up getting worked super hard. I hit the bottom and got pinned there! When I came up dude and I were tangled while being battered by solid six foot waves.
When we got free I noticed that the tail of my board was destroyed. Too bad to cause I really like this board and Kooky dinged my other board while he was visiting last week. Although beat up I deemed my tail still surfable and the waves were way to good to get out considering I still had another half hour of surf time. Right after that wave the tide and wind got funky and I never saw another really good one.
Then on my last wave to add injury to insult some dude burned me and as I was attempting to pass him he smashed his nose into my rail compressing it a half inch into the board. I was dumbfounded by the whole thing because it was not even a good wave. It was an insider I took just because I was out of time and had to go to work. Basically in summary I missed my favorite class of the week, caught my best personal wave as far as size and quality go at Rincon for the season yet managed to destroy my board on it and some idiot decided that my board was not broken enough and went ahead and helped to finish the job. For some stupid reason if you asked me if I would do it all over again my reply would be damn straight.
